What to do when someone dies

When a death occurs, one of the first things to do is to find out if your loved one had discussed or planned pre-existing funeral, burial or cremation arrangements e.g. documented with their will.

Next, it’s likely you will speak to a funeral director about your loved one’s preferences as they can help facilitate the service, funeral and cremation of your loved one in partnership with our Canberra Memorial Parks team or other cemetery and cremation providers. They also provide the necessary documentation that is needed to carry out the arrangements.
